When this reaction in equilibrium is heated, a red/brown color persists. what is true about this reaction? 2no2(
g. ⇋ n2o4(
g. brown/red colorless

NO₂ is a brown gas while N₂O₄ is colorless. If heating causes a brown color to persist, then this means that heating causes the reaction to shift backwards and produce NO₂. Therefore, the reaction must be exothermic.
